The rest of the bay

Diagnosed first. Then quoted.

Anything with a fault code behind it gets looked at before a number gets said — because a guess on the phone is how people end up paying for parts they didn't need.

Nobody here sells you a repair

The line that repeats through the reviews isn't about the wrenching — it's that they tell you what the car actually needs and stop there. "Never upselling" shows up so often it may as well be the shop's slogan.

Which is the entire reason a small independent beats a dealership service desk: nobody has a monthly target on your brake pads.
